I would get the nightforce and the forceplex reticle. I don't know anything about swarovski but I do know the nightforce has a reputation for being tough. The one I have and the one I had both NXS scopes 2.5-10 x 42 and had 1-4 x 24 are good to go. The 1-4 was abused, I believe you could drive tent pegs with it, but the optics were not so great. The 2.5 -10 has much better optics and retains the toughness.

Originally Posted by elkaddict
Is Leica really only providing a 1 year warrranty on new product these days?

No. They have a 3 year no questions asked “Passport” warranty, then a lifetime limited warranty. Some demos come with the full warranty, Others come with a 10year limited warranty. I bought a pair of demo Noctivid binos from Doug that came with the full warranty. My understanding is that they are really upping their game in terms of customer service.
